按名称指定纸张大小。 支持的平台:仅窗口 属性值只读:不 类型:字符串 纸张大小的名称。 言论在重新生成图形之前,对此属性的更改将不可见。使用该方法再生图形。Regen 例子工 务 局: Sub Example_CanonicalMediaName() ' This example finds the name of the media for the active layout Dim MediaName As String MediaName = ThisDrawing.ActiveLayout.CanonicalMediaName If MediaName = "" Then MsgBox "There is no media set for the active layout." Else MsgBox "The media for the active layout is: " & MediaName End If End Sub Visual LISP: (vl-load-com) (defun c:Example_CanonicalMediaName() ;; This example finds the name of the media for the active layout (setq acadObj (vlax-get-acad-object)) (setq doc (vla-get-ActiveDocument acadObj)) (setq MediaName (vla-get-CanonicalMediaName (vla-get-ActiveLayout doc))) (if (/= MediaName "") (alert "There is no media set for the active layout.") (alert (strcat "The media for the active layout is: " MediaName)) ) ) |
|Archiver|CAD开发者社区 ( 苏ICP备2022047690号-1 苏公网安备32011402011833)
GMT+8, 2025-1-8 19:25
Powered by Discuz! X3.4
Copyright © 2001-2021, Tencent Cloud.